Planning an epic group travel vacation to Spain? Get ready for a whirlwind of sights, tasty cuisine, and vibrant towns. From the sun-kissed beaches of Costa Brava to the historic charm of Madrid, Spain has something https://deaconbwqz784226.get-blogging.com/profile